Several studies have reported a significant association between the PNPLA3 rs738409 G allele and chronic kidney disease. Epidemiological evidence about a direct effect of the PNPLA3 rs738409 G allele on the risk of developing kidney dysfunction is limited. PNPLA3 is expressed in renal podocytes, pericytes, and proximal tubule cells, suggesting that the mutant PNPLA3 protein is involved in developing renal steatosis and fibrosis.
